AV & Telehealth Systems Administrator
US/Sparks, NV
Job Summary
The AV & Telehealth Systems Administrator is responsible for maintaining and
supporting audiovisual, telehealth, and clinical display technologies used
throughout the health system. These technologies support clinical consultations,
patient monitoring, patient education, and organizational collaboration.
This role ensures systems and equipment remain operational, properly
maintained, and ready for use by clinical and administrative staff.
Responsibilities include system monitoring, routine maintenance,
troubleshooting equipment issues, and coordinating with internal IT teams and
vendors to resolve technical problems
Duties & Responsibilities
System Maintenance & Operational Readiness
• Maintain audiovisual, telehealth, and clinical display systems across hospital
and clinic locations.
• Ensure supported equipment and systems remain operational and available
for use.
• Perform routine system checks to verify functionality and operational
readiness.
• Identify and resolve issues before they impact clinical operations.
AV System Support
• Maintain conference room audiovisual equipment including displays,
cameras, microphones, and audio systems.
• Troubleshoot hardware and connectivity issues affecting conference room
technology.
• Assist with equipment setup, replacement, and configuration when
necessary.
Telehealth Equipment Support
• Maintain telemedicine carts and related equipment used for remote clinical
1
consultations.
• Troubleshoot audio, video, and device connectivity issues affecting
telehealth sessions.
• Assist clinical staff with equipment issues impacting telehealth workflows.
Digital Signage & Patient Display Systems
• Maintain Moxie digital signage systems, including PCs and display hardware.
• Support CARE Channel devices and patient television systems used for
patient education and information.
• Troubleshoot device failures, connectivity issues, and display problems.
Equipment Monitoring & Preventive Maintenance
• Perform scheduled daily, weekly, and monthly equipment checks.
• Verify system connectivity, device status, and hardware functionality.
• Perform basic preventive maintenance and equipment replacement when
necessary.
Incident Response & Troubleshooting
• Respond to service requests related to AV systems, telehealth equipment,
and display technologies.
• Diagnose hardware and connectivity issues affecting supported systems.
• Escalate complex issues to vendors or internal IT teams when necessary.
Vendor Coordination
• Work with vendors to troubleshoot equipment issues.
• Assist with return merchandise authorization (RMA) processes for equipment
replacement.
• Coordinate vendor support for system repairs or replacements.
Documentation & Reporting
• Maintain records of system issues, repairs, and equipment status.
• Follow operational procedures and maintenance workflows.
• Update internal documentation as systems and processes change.
